About this listen
In the lush Shropshire countryside, free-spirited Hazel Woodus is torn between two men: the gentle parson Edward Marston and the passionate, fox-hunting squire Jack Reddin. Her wild side, deep connection to nature, and love of animals–especially Foxy, her pet fox–make for clear internal conflict: she wants to find contentment in her chaste marriage to Edward, but the allure of Reddin is inescapable....
Mary Webb’s intimate knowledge of the landscape transports us to the heart of her melodrama, set over a century ago. In addition to the depth and realism of its characters, Gone to Earth is a feast for the senses, painting vivid landscapes and evoking the raw power of the natural world.
